Company Overview

Company history and background logo History and Background

Welsbach Technology Metals Acquisition Corp. (WTMAC) is a Special Purpose Acquisition Company (SPAC) founded in 2021. Its primary purpose is to facilitate a merger, capital stock exchange, asset acquisition, stock pur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ination with one or more businesses. As a SPAC, it does not have an operational history or established products prior to its initial public offering. Its history is thus tied to its formation and subsequent efforts to identify and acquire a target company.

Company business area logo Core Business Areas

  • SPAC Operations: As a SPAC, WTMAC's core business is to raise capital through an IPO and then identify and merge with a private operating company. The goal is to take the target company public, providing it with capital and access to public markets.

leadership logo Leadership and Structure

Information on the specific leadership team and detailed organizational structure of Welsbach Technology Metals Acquisition Corp. is typically available in their SEC filings (e.g., S-1 prospectus) and annual reports. As a SPAC, its structure is primarily administrative and focused on its acquisition mandate.

Market Dynamics

industry overview logo Industry Overview

The SPAC market experienced significant growth in recent years, driven by a desire for alternative routes to public markets. However, the industry is subject to regulatory scrutiny and market sentiment, which can impact the success and number of SPAC IPOs and subsequent mergers.

Positioning

As a SPAC, WTMAC's positioning is defined by its ability to secure a favorable merger with a target company. Its competitive advantages would lie in the expertise of its management team, its network, and the perceived attractiveness of its target acquisition criteria.

Total Addressable Market (TAM)

The TAM for a SPAC is essentially the pool of private companies seeking to go public. This is a dynamic market influenced by economic conditions, investor appetite, and regulatory environments. WTMAC's position within this TAM depends on its ability to identify and successfully merge with a viable target.

About Welsbach Technology Metals Acquisition Corp

Exchange NASDAQ
Headquaters Chicago, IL, United States
IPO Launch date 2022-01-25
CEO & Chairman of the Board Mr. Daniel Mamadou Blanco B.A., M.Sc.
Sector Financial Services
Industry Shell Companies
Full time employees -
Full time employees -

Welsbach Technology Metals Acquisition Corp. does not have significant operations. The company intends to effect a merger, stock exchange, asset acquisition, stock pur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ination with one or more businesses. It focuses on the technology metals and energy transition metals markets. Welsbach Technology Metals Acquisition Corp. was incorporated in 2021 and is based in Chicago, Illinois.
